Web14 apr. 2024 · Clément is a founder of Green Giraffe and heads the London office, which hecreated in 2011 and returned to after heading the Paris office in 2024-2024He coordinates Green Giraffe’s efforts in floating offshore wind and has led multipletransactions in … Web15 aug. 2024 · The 20 kW VolturnUS 1:8, a 20 m tall floating turbine prototype that is 1:8th the scale of a 6-MW, 140 m rotor diameter design, was deployed in June 2013 by the University of Maine. The VolturnUS 1:8 offshore wind turbine was the first grid-connected offshore wind turbine to be installed in the Americas. WebHywind Scotland is the world's first commercial wind farm using floating wind turbines, situated 29 kilometres (18 mi) off Peterhead, Scotland. The farm has five 6 MW Siemens direct-drive turbines on Hywind floating monopiles, with a total capacity of 30 MW. Web16 oct. 2024 · MUFG has arranged and underwritten long-term financing for the Saint-Nazaire Offshore Wind Farm, the first offshore wind project to reach financial close in France.
